Job Description:

Working within the Company Safety and Environmental Management System you will:

  1. Use your Safety Analysis skills across the full system lifecycle: from requirements identification through design, development, manufacture system integration, acceptance testing, delivery and when required disposal.
  2. Be involved on all aspects of safety assessment, from Hazard Identification through to delivery of project Safety Case Reports. You will undertake assessment and analysis using various techniques including Functional Failure Analysis system requirements and Fault Tree Analysis, to identifying and validate system requirements, influence design trade-offs and architecture to reduce safety risks.
  3. Conduct Environmental Impact Assessments ensuring that the products are compliant with applicable legislation.
  4. Develop Safety Requirements and identify appropriate verification and validation methods.
  5. Construct arguments, based upon evidence gathered to support safety claims.
  6. Present the outcomes of safety analysis to Integrated Project Teams and Customers.
  7. Take part in incident or observation analysis as required.
  8. Work closely with many different engineering disciplines, customers, partners and suppliers to solve complex problems and deliver safe products.
  9. Contribute to continual improvement of the Company Safety Management System.
